Ⅰ 什麼是分布式存儲
分布式存儲簡單的來說,就是將數據分散存儲到多個存儲伺服器上,並將這些分散的存儲資源構成一個虛擬的存儲設備,實際上數據分散的存儲在企業的各個角落。
還可以這樣理解:
利用分布式技術將標准X86伺服器的本地HDD、SSD等存儲介質組織成一個大規模存儲資源池,同時,對上層的應用和虛擬機提供工業界標準的SCSI、iSCSI和對象訪問介面,進而打造一個虛擬的分布式統一存儲產品。
Ⅱ 四大國產資料庫是什麼
四大國產資料庫:
1、南大通用:
南大通用提供具有國際先進技術水平的資料庫產品。南大通用已經形成了在大規模、高性能、分布式、高安全的數據存儲、管理和應用方面的技術儲備,同時對於數據整合、應用系統集成、PKI安全等方面具有豐富的應用開發經驗。
2、武漢達夢:
武漢達夢資料庫有限公司成立於2000年,為國有控股的基礎軟體企業,專業從事資料庫管理系統研發、銷售和服務。其前身是華中科技大學資料庫與多媒體研究所,是國內最早從事資料庫管理系統研發的科研機構。達夢資料庫為中國資料庫標准委員會組長單位,得到了國家各級政府的強力支持。
3、人大金倉:
人大金倉資料庫管理系統KingbaseES是北京人大金倉信息技術股份有限公司自主研製開發的具有自主知識產權的通用關系型資料庫管理系統。
金倉資料庫主要面向事務處理類應用,兼顧各類數據分析類應用,可用做管理信息系統、業務及生產系統、決策支持系統、多維數據分析、全文檢索、地理信息系統、圖片搜索等的承載資料庫。
4、神舟通用:
神通資料庫是一款計算機資料庫。神通資料庫標准版提供了大型關系型資料庫通用的功能,豐富的數據類型、多種索引類型、存儲過程、觸發器、內置函數、視圖、Package、行級鎖、完整性約束、多種隔離級別、在線備份、支持事務處理等通用特性,系統支持SQL通用資料庫查詢語言。
(2)台州四大開源分布式存儲資料庫擴展閱讀
金倉資料庫針對不同類型的客戶需求,KingbaseES V8設計並實現了企業版、標准版、專業版版等多類版本。這些版本全部構建於同一資料庫引擎內。在不同平台上,這些版本完全兼容。資料庫應用程序可從筆記本電腦擴展到台式機、大型資料庫伺服器,以至整個企業網路,而無需重新設計。
神通資料庫安全版為了滿足政府、國防、軍工等對數據安全有特殊要求的行業應用需求,構建一個完備的數據安全存儲和訪問體系,從用戶連接資料庫那一刻起,到將數據存放於存儲介質中,每一個環節都有安全上的防控措施,為用戶提供了系統的資料庫內置安全解決方案。
Ⅲ 開源資料庫有哪些
MongoDB——是一個基於分布式文件存儲的資料庫,由C++語言編寫,其目的是為WEB應用提供可擴展的高性能數據存儲解決方案,最大的特點在於它支持的查詢語言非常強大,局域高性能、易部署、存儲數據方便、模式自由等特點。
Cassandra——是一套開源分布式NoSQL資料庫系統。它最初由Facebook開發,用於儲存收件箱等簡單格式數據,具有模式靈活、多數據中心識別,可擴展性強等特點 。
Hadoop HBASE——採用了Google BigTable的稀疏的,面向列的資料庫實現方式的理論,建立在hadoop的hdfs上。
Couchbase——是一個集群化的、基於文檔的資料庫系統,它使用一個緩存層來提供非常快的數據訪問,將大部分數據都存儲在 RAM 中。
Neo4j——是面向網路的資料庫。也就是一個嵌入式的、基於磁碟的、具備完全的事務特性的Java持久化引擎,但它將結構化數據存儲在網路上而不是在表中。
Ⅳ 開源資料庫有哪些
- 01
MongoDB——是一個基於分布式文件存儲的資料庫,由C++語言編寫,其目的是為WEB應用提供可擴展的高性能數據存儲解決方案,最大的特點在於它支持的查詢語言非常強大,局域高性能、易部署、存儲數據方便、模式自由等特點。
- 02
Cassandra——是一套開源分布式NoSQL資料庫系統。它最初由Facebook開發,用於儲存收件箱等簡單格式數據,具有模式靈活、多數據中心識別,可擴展性強等特點 。
- 03
Hadoop HBASE——採用了Google BigTable的稀疏的,面向列的資料庫實現方式的理論,建立在hadoop的hdfs上。
- 04
Couchbase——是一個集群化的、基於文檔的資料庫系統,它使用一個緩存層來提供非常快的數據訪問,將大部分數據都存儲在 RAM 中。
- 05
Neo4j——是面向網路的資料庫。也就是一個嵌入式的、基於磁碟的、具備完全的事務特性的Java持久化引擎,但它將結構化數據存儲在網路上而不是在表中。
Ⅳ 開源資料庫有哪些
MSSQL伺服器、MySQL、Oracle、PostgreSQL、MongoDB等等。眾所周知,其中MySQL是目前使用最廣泛最好的免費開源資料庫,此外,還有一些你不知道或者沒用過但又非常出色的開源資料庫,例如PostgreSQL、MongoDB、HBase、Cassandra、Couchbase、Neo4j、Riak、Redis、Firebird等。
Ⅵ 分布式存儲排名前十名有哪些
一、 Ceph
Ceph最早起源於Sage就讀博士期間的工作、成果於2004年發表,並隨後貢獻給開源社區。經過多年的發展之後,已得到眾多雲計算和存儲廠商的支持,成為應用最廣泛的開源分布式存儲平台。
二、 GFS
GFS是google的分布式文件存儲系統,是專為存儲海量搜索數據而設計的,2003年提出,是閉源的分布式文件系統。適用於大量的順序讀取和順序追加,如大文件的讀寫。注重大文件的持續穩定帶寬,而不是單次讀寫的延遲。
三、 HDFS
HDFS(Hadoop Distributed File System),是一個適合運行在通用硬體(commodity hardware)上的分布式文件系統,是Hadoop的核心子項目,是基於流數據模式訪問和處理超大文件的需求而開發的。該系統仿效了谷歌文件系統(GFS),是GFS的一個簡化和開源版本。
Ⅶ 在大數量級的數據存儲上,比較靠譜的分布式文件存儲有哪些
一、 Ceph
Ceph最早起源於Sage就讀博士期間的工作、成果於2004年發表,並隨後貢獻給開源社區。經過多年的發展之後,已得到眾多雲計算和存儲廠商的支持,成為應用最廣泛的開源分布式存儲平台。
二、 GFS
GFS是google的分布式文件存儲系統,是專為存儲海量搜索數據而設計的,2003年提出,是閉源的分布式文件系統。適用於大量的順序讀取和順序追加,如大文件的讀寫。注重大文件的持續穩定帶寬,而不是單次讀寫的延遲。
三、 HDFS
HDFS(Hadoop Distributed File System),是一個適合運行在通用硬體(commodity hardware)上的分布式文件系統,是Hadoop的核心子項目,是基於流數據模式訪問和處理超大文件的需求而開發的。該系統仿效了谷歌文件系統(GFS),是GFS的一個簡化和開源版本。
Ⅷ 國內做分布式存儲研發的公司有哪些
做過一些集成項目,國內集群NAS(分布式文件系統)這塊了解一些,隨便說說,僅限於通用集群NAS。宣傳自研集群NAS的公司不少,OEM居多,做研發的不多,完全自研就更少了。列一些接觸過,完全自研,產品化程度相對高一些的吧。大一點的,華為 (oceanstor 9000),曙光(parastor)。市場上見的比較多了。小一點的,龍存,這個算是老牌子了。聚存,這個知道的人不多。基於ceph的公司這幾年不少,用過其中一家的東西,塊這塊還行,文件這塊還需要時間。分布式存儲其實是一個比較大的領域。有分布式資料庫、分布式文件系統、分布式塊(ServerSAN)、分布式對象存儲之類。做的公司挺多,不過真正都自己的代碼的挺少,很多都是開源改的。分布式數據來說一般互聯網公司用的多,像阿里,騰訊、網路都有自己分布式資料庫。國內做分布式文件系統來說,數中科院的一幫人做的最早。從中科院出來人基本的分為三家,曙光,龍存,達沃。這三家基本都屬於自研並且應用時間都在國內來說時間最久了。也有像華為、淘寶、網路、騰訊的文件系統。
Ⅸ 國內做MySQL分布式資料庫廠家有哪些
國內的資料庫廠家有很多,像萬里開源、創意信息、南通、神通等。
其中萬里開源是前MySQL中國研發中心,先後與MySQL AB、SUN、Oracle合作研發過MySQL核心代碼。與MySQL聯合研發期間主要的貢獻集中在Replication復制模塊與NDBCluster模塊,對分布式資料庫集群的研發和經驗積累已經有約14年,對MySQL內核以及分布式資料庫集群有著深刻的理解與技術沉澱,目前擁有約80餘項技術專利與軟體著作權。目前萬里開源具有員工180+人,其中資料庫技術團隊約100+人,技術團隊的組成以985和211畢業生為主。
而且,萬里開源還是創意信息控股的子公司,創意信息技術股份有限公司(股票代碼:300366)成立於1996年,2014年在深交所創業板上市,總部位於成都。依託上市公司資源,
無論從公司實力還是研發背景上來看,萬里開源都是一家做分布式資料庫不錯的公司。
Ⅹ 四大開源資料庫是哪些
如果打算為項目選擇一款免費、開源的資料庫,那麼你可能會在MySQL與PostgreSQL之間猶豫不定。MySQL與PostgreSQL都是免
費、開源、強大、且功能豐富的資料庫。你主要的問題可能是:哪一個才是最好的開源資料庫,MySQL還是PostgreSQL呢?該選擇哪一個開源資料庫
呢?
在選擇資料庫時,你所做的是個長期的決策,因為後面如果再改變決定將是非常困難且代價高昂的。你希望一開始就選擇正確。兩個流行
的開源資料庫MySQL與PostgreSQL常常成為最後要選擇的產品。對這兩個開源資料庫的高層次概覽將會有助於你選擇最適合自己需要的。
MySQL
MySQL相對來說比較年輕,首度出現在1994年。它聲稱自己是最流行的開源資料庫。MySQL就是LAMP(用於Web開發的軟體包,包括
Linux、Apache及Perl/PHP/Python)中的M。構建在LAMP棧之上的大多數應用都會使用MySQL,包括那些知名的應用,如
WordPress、Drupal、Zend及phpBB等。
一開始,MySQL的設計目標是成為一個快速的Web伺服器後端,使用
快速的索引序列訪問方法(ISAM),不支持ACID。經過早期快速的發展之後,MySQL開始支持更多的存儲引擎,並通過InnoDB引擎實現了
ACID。MySQL還支持其他存儲引擎,提供了臨時表的功能(使用MEMORY存儲引擎),通過MyISAM引擎實現了高速讀的資料庫,此外還有其他的
核心存儲引擎與第三方引擎。
MySQL的文檔非常豐富,有很多質量不錯的免費參考手冊、圖書與在線文檔,還有來自於Oracle和第三方廠商的培訓與支持。
MySQL近幾年經歷了所有權的變更和一些頗具戲劇性的事件。它最初是由MySQL
AB開發的,然後在2008年以10億美金的價格賣給了Sun公司,Sun公司又在2010年被Oracle收購。Oracle支持MySQL的多個版
本:Standard、Enterprise、Classic、Cluster、Embedded與Community。其中有一些是免費下載的,另外一
些則是收費的。其核心代碼基於GPL許可,對於那些不想使用GPL許可的開發者與廠商來說還有商業許可可供使用。
現在,基於最初的
MySQL代碼還有更多的資料庫可供選擇,因為幾個核心的MySQL開發者已經發布了MySQL分支。最初的MySQL創建者之一Michael
"Monty"
Widenius貌似後悔將MySQL賣給了Sun公司,於是又開發了他自己的MySQL分支MariaDB,它是免費的,基於GPL許可。知名的
MySQL開發者Brian Aker所創建的分支Drizzle對其進行了大量的改寫,特別針對多CPU、雲、網路應用與高並發進行了優化。
PostgreSQL
PostgreSQL標榜自己是世界上最先進的開源資料庫。PostgreSQL的一些粉絲說它能與Oracle相媲美,而且沒有那麼昂貴的價格和傲慢的客服。它擁有很長的歷史,最初是1985年在加利福尼亞大學伯克利分校開發的,作為Ingres資料庫的後繼。
PostgreSQL是完全由社區驅動的開源項目,由全世界超過1000名貢獻者所維護。它提供了單個完整功能的版本,而不像MySQL那樣提供了多個
不同的社區版、商業版與企業版。PostgreSQL基於自由的BSD/MIT許可,組織可以使用、復制、修改和重新分發代碼,只需要提供一個版權聲明即
可。
可靠性是PostgreSQL的最高優先順序。它以堅如磐石的品質和良好的工程化而聞名,支持高事務、任務關鍵型應用。
PostgreSQL的文檔非常精良,提供了大量免費的在線手冊,還針對舊版本提供了歸檔的參考手冊。PostgreSQL的社區支持是非常棒的,還有來
自於獨立廠商的商業支持。
數據一致性與完整性也是PostgreSQL的高優先順序特性。PostgreSQL是完全支持ACID特性
的,它對於資料庫訪問提供了強大的安全性保證,充分利用了企業安全工具,如Kerberos與OpenSSL等。你可以定義自己的檢查,根據自己的業務規
則確保數據質量。在眾多的管理特性中,point-in-time
recovery(PITR)是非常棒的特性,這是個靈活的高可用特性,提供了諸如針對失敗恢復創建熱備份以及快照與恢復的能力。但這並不是
PostgreSQL的全部,項目還提供了幾個方法來管理PostgreSQL以實現高可用、負載均衡與復制等,這樣你就可以使用適合自己特定需求的功能
了。